Causes of Frizzy Hair

Frizzy hair occurs when the cuticle, the outer layer of your hair, lifts up, allowing moisture to enter and swell the strands. Several factors contribute to this condition:

  1. Humidity: High humidity levels cause hair to absorb moisture from the air, leading to puffiness and frizz.
  2. Heat Damage: Frequent use of heat styling tools, such as blow dryers and flat irons, can weaken hair bonds and cause frizz.
  3. Trockenheit: Insufficient moisture in your hair results in brittle strands that can easily become frizzy.
  4. Chemical Treatments: Hair treatments like perming, coloring, or relaxing can disrupt the hair’s natural structure and contribute to frizz.
  5. Genetik: Your genetic makeup influences hair texture and its propensity for frizz.

Choosing the Right Shampoo and Conditioner

Choose sulfate-free shampoos to prevent stripping natural oils. Look for moisturizing conditioners enriched with ingredients like argan oil or shea butter. Opt for products labeled as anti-frizz to combat texture issues. Use a clarifying shampoo once a month to remove buildup without drying out your hair. Focus on applying conditioner primarily to the ends, avoiding the roots to reduce excess grease.

Importance of Moisturizing

Moisturizing plays a critical role in maintaining your hair’s health. Incorporate leave-in conditioners or hair oils into your routine to provide hydration. Use deep conditioning treatments weekly to restore moisture balance. Consider using products with glycerin, which attracts moisture, or oils that seal in hydration. Aim for daily moisturizing practices, especially in dry climates, to keep frizz at bay.

Heat Styling Tools

Select heat styling tools carefully to prevent damage. Use a high-quality flat iron or curling wand with adjustable temperature settings. Set the tools to a lower heat level to minimize damage and reduce frizz. Apply a heat protectant spray before styling; this forms a barrier against heat and locks in moisture. Style hair in smaller sections for quicker results, ensuring even heat distribution. Finish with a light-hold hairspray or serum to secure your look without weighing it down.

Natural Styling Methods

Incorporate natural styling methods to promote frizz-free hair. Use a microfiber towel or an old t-shirt to dry hair gently; this reduces friction and promotes smoothness. Apply styling cream or gel while hair is damp; choose products with natural oils, such as coconut or argan, for added hydration. Twist or braid your hair while it dries to create defined waves and minimize frizz. Let your hair air dry whenever possible; this allows moisture to remain locked in, reducing the chances of frizz. Oils and Serums

Kokosnussöl helps to hydrate and reduce frizz. Apply a small amount to your palms, then work it through your hair, focusing on the ends. Leave it on for at least 30 minutes before washing out.

Arganöl is rich in antioxidants and fatty acids. Use a few drops on damp hair to lock in moisture and add shine. You can also apply it after styling for added protection.

Olivenöl penetrates deeply to moisturize. Warm a tablespoon of olive oil and massage it into your scalp and hair. Cover with a shower cap for an hour before rinsing.

Jojobaöl resembles the natural oils produced by your scalp. Apply several drops to the lengths of your hair to reduce frizz and enhance smoothness.

DIY Hair Masks

Avocado Mask nourishes dry hair with healthy fats. Mash one ripe avocado, mix it with one tablespoon of olive oil, and apply it to damp hair. Leave it on for 30 minutes before rinsing thoroughly.

Banana and Honey Mask combines nourishing properties. Blend two ripe bananas with two tablespoons of honey to create a smooth paste. Apply it to your hair and leave it for 20-30 minutes, then wash out.

Yogurt and Egg Mask promotes hydration and protein balance. Mix half a cup of yogurt with one egg, apply it to your hair, and cover with a shower cap for 30 minutes. Rinse out with cool water for softer hair.

Aloe Vera Gel offers moisture and shine. Apply fresh aloe vera gel to your hair, leave it for 30-60 minutes, and then wash it out. It helps soothe the scalp and reduce frizz.

Salon Treatments

Salon treatments offer immediate results for frizzy hair. Common options include:

  • Keratin Treatments: These treatments infuse hair with keratin, reducing frizz and enhancing shine. Effects typically last 3-6 months.
  • Hair Smoothing Treatments: Using chemicals like formaldehyde or natural alternatives, these treatments relax hair texture and control frizz. They can last up to 12 weeks, depending on maintenance.
  • Deep Conditioning Treatments: This service includes professional-grade products that penetrate the hair shaft, restoring moisture and elasticity. Regular treatments enhance overall hair health.

Each treatment targets specific frizz factors and can provide your hair with a sleek look.
